Strawberry White Chocolate Cheesecake Bar Dream

Ingredients — Crust:

  • 6 tablespoons butter, melted
  • 1 ½ cups graham cracker crumbs
  • ¼ cup granulated sugar

Ingredients — Cheesecake:

  • ¼ cup sour cream
  • ½ teaspoon vanilla extract
  • 2 eggs, room temperature
  • 2 (8 oz) packages cream cheese, softened
  • ½ cup granulated sugar

Ingredients — Strawberry Topping:

  • 3 tablespoons water
  • 1 tablespoon lemon juice
  • 1 ½ cups fresh strawberries, chopped
  • 5 tablespoons sugar
  • 2 teaspoons cornstarch

Ingredients — White Chocolate Drizzle:

  • ½ cup white chocolate chips

Instructions:

  1. Preheat oven to 325°F (163°C). Line a 9×13-inch pan with parchment paper.
  2. Mix graham crumbs, sugar, and melted butter until sandy and press firmly into the pan.
  3. Bake crust for 10 minutes and set aside.
  4. Beat cream cheese until smooth.
  5. Add sugar and mix well, scraping the bowl.
  6. Blend in sour cream and vanilla.
  7. Add eggs one at a time on low speed until just combined.
  8. Pour cheesecake batter over crust and spread evenly.
  9. Bake 25–30 minutes until center is slightly jiggly. Cool.
  10. In a saucepan, combine strawberries, sugar, water, and lemon juice. Cook 5–7 minutes.
  11. Mix cornstarch with 1 tablespoon water and stir into strawberries. Cook 2–3 minutes until thick. Cool.
  12. Spread strawberry topping over cooled cheesecake.
  13. Refrigerate at least 4 hours or overnight.
  14. Melt white chocolate chips in short microwave intervals, stirring until smooth.
  15. Drizzle over cheesecake bars.
  16. Slice into squares and serve.
